I hate to beat a dead horse.."er, I mean Pony...but I have cleaned the pistons using a method I caught here, using masking tape to cover the deck and then cutting out the piston holes to clean those up...but should I try to clean the deck with a wire brush and drill with the lifters still in the engine, or should I take them out and stuff the holes with rags or something....or should I just leave the deck alone and just make sure no gasket material or gunk is on it, using a scraper type tool?? I have kind of hit on this before when discussing cc'ing the head and deck...but wonder if my readings would be better with a completely buffed deck?
 
Beyond removal of surface gunk on the gasket face, you don't need to worry. If the tape is still on the deck, use another bunch of tape over the top, to "sandwich" any particles of metallic grit that are magnetised and sticking there.

I just scrape the gasket of and clean with brakekleen. then follow with a scrubbing pad and more brakleen. wipe it down with a good clean rag and it is good to go.
